Output 3f6d60231b90cc30c8a562d9fce2af4d23038a265004d20b0f15c49cea27e430:1

value
1578780
script pubkey
OP_0 OP_PUSHBYTES_20 e25a0ed594b7eef9bcbb0f61a70e24e31efc571c
address
ltc1qufdqa4v5klh0n09mpas6wr3yuv00c4cuzjqk6h
transaction
3f6d60231b90cc30c8a562d9fce2af4d23038a265004d20b0f15c49cea27e430
spent
true